1
0
Fork 0
mirror of https://github.com/eclipse-cdt/cdt synced 2025-08-28 10:43:31 +02:00
cdt/org.eclipse.tm.terminal/plugin.xml

128 lines
4.9 KiB
XML
Raw Normal View History

<?xml version="1.0" encoding="UTF-8"?>
<?eclipse version="3.0"?>
<plugin>
<extension
point="org.eclipse.ui.views">
<category
name="%terminal.views.category.name"
id="Terminal">
</category>
<view
allowMultiple="true"
class="org.eclipse.tm.terminal.TerminalView"
icon="icons/cview16/terminal_view.gif"
category="Terminal"
name="%terminal.views.view.name"
id="org.eclipse.tm.terminal.TerminalView">
</view>
</extension>
<extension
point="org.eclipse.ui.perspectiveExtensions">
<perspectiveExtension
targetID="Terminal">
<viewShortcut id="org.eclipse.tm.terminal.TerminalView"/>
<view id="org.eclipse.tm.terminal.TerminalView"
relationship="stack">
</view>
</perspectiveExtension>
</extension>
<extension
point="org.eclipse.ui.preferencePages">
<page
name="%terminal.views.view.name"
class="org.eclipse.tm.terminal.TerminalPreferencePage"
id="org.eclipse.tm.terminal.TerminalPreferencePage">
</page>
</extension>
<extension
point="org.eclipse.ui.fontDefinitions">
<fontDefinition
label="%terminal.views.view.font.label"
defaultsTo="org.eclipse.jface.textfont"
id="terminal.views.view.font.definition">
<description>
%terminal.views.view.font.description
</description>
</fontDefinition>
</extension>
<extension point="org.eclipse.ui.contexts">
<context
name="%terminal.view.context.name"
description="%terminal.view.context.description"
id="org.eclipse.tm.terminal.TerminalContext"
/>
</extension>
<extension
point="org.eclipse.ui.commands">
<command
categoryId="org.eclipse.tm.terminal.category1"
id="org.eclipse.tm.terminal.command1"
name="%terminal.view.insertion.name"/>
<category
description="%terminal.view.insertion.description"
id="org.eclipse.tm.terminal.category1"
name="%terminal.view.insertion.category.name"/>
</extension>
<extension
point="org.eclipse.ui.bindings">
<!--
These keybindings are needed to disable the menu-activation keys (e.g.,
Alt-F for the File menu, etc.). The code in method
TerminalCtrl.TerminalFocusListener.focusGained() disables the Eclipse key
binding service, but it doesn't disable the global menu-activation
keys.
-->
<key
commandId="org.eclipse.tm.terminal.command1"
contextId="org.eclipse.tm.terminal.TerminalContext"
schemeId="org.eclipse.ui.defaultAcceleratorConfiguration"
sequence="Alt+A"/>
<key
commandId="org.eclipse.tm.terminal.command1"
contextId="org.eclipse.tm.terminal.TerminalContext"
schemeId="org.eclipse.ui.defaultAcceleratorConfiguration"
sequence="Alt+E"/>
<key
commandId="org.eclipse.tm.terminal.command1"
contextId="org.eclipse.tm.terminal.TerminalContext"
schemeId="org.eclipse.ui.defaultAcceleratorConfiguration"
sequence="Alt+F"/>
<key
commandId="org.eclipse.tm.terminal.command1"
contextId="org.eclipse.tm.terminal.TerminalContext"
schemeId="org.eclipse.ui.defaultAcceleratorConfiguration"
sequence="Alt+G"/>
<key
commandId="org.eclipse.tm.terminal.command1"
contextId="org.eclipse.tm.terminal.TerminalContext"
schemeId="org.eclipse.ui.defaultAcceleratorConfiguration"
sequence="Alt+H"/>
<key
commandId="org.eclipse.tm.terminal.command1"
contextId="org.eclipse.tm.terminal.TerminalContext"
schemeId="org.eclipse.ui.defaultAcceleratorConfiguration"
sequence="Alt+N"/>
<key
commandId="org.eclipse.tm.terminal.command1"
contextId="org.eclipse.tm.terminal.TerminalContext"
schemeId="org.eclipse.ui.defaultAcceleratorConfiguration"
sequence="Alt+P"/>
<key
commandId="org.eclipse.tm.terminal.command1"
contextId="org.eclipse.tm.terminal.TerminalContext"
schemeId="org.eclipse.ui.defaultAcceleratorConfiguration"
sequence="Alt+R"/>
<key
commandId="org.eclipse.tm.terminal.command1"
contextId="org.eclipse.tm.terminal.TerminalContext"
schemeId="org.eclipse.ui.defaultAcceleratorConfiguration"
sequence="Alt+T"/>
<key
commandId="org.eclipse.tm.terminal.command1"
contextId="org.eclipse.tm.terminal.TerminalContext"
schemeId="org.eclipse.ui.defaultAcceleratorConfiguration"
sequence="Alt+W"/>
</extension>
</plugin>